FG Revives Bank Of Agriculture
The federal government has announced plans to revive and recapitalize the Bank of Agriculture.
Minister of State for Agriculture and Food Security, Aliyu Sabi Abdullahi, stated that this initiative aims to enhance farmers’ access to credit, thereby boosting food production.
He shared this information during a meeting with the Emir of Borgu, Mohammed Sani Haliru.

The Minister emphasized that the government is implementing reforms within the Bank of Agriculture to improve its services to Nigerians and to ensure food is both accessible and affordable.
Abdullahi also assured that efforts are underway to intensify the development of various cluster farms across the country.
